Complete list of Michigan players selected in USHL Draft

Over the course of two days, the United States Hockey League member clubs select hundreds of players to give them an opportunity to compete in one of the top junior leagues in the world.

The USHL Draft is split into two ‘phases’ – during Phase 1, the clubs selected the top 1997 birth-year players, while in Phase 2, they selected any players who are eligible for junior hockey.

Here is a look at all of the Michigan natives selected in the USHL Draft’s Phase 1 (May 6) and Phase 2 (May 7):
